About This Item

"One of the supreme pleasures available to man is intelligence discipline knowledge guiding the hand to create beautiful as well as intellectually desirable objects and this pleasure is uniquely inherent in the handpress." This book was first issued in a limited edition of 140 copies, which were printed on a Columbian handpress at The Allen Press. The present edition was offset from proofs of the limited edition. The type face is Romancée, designed by J. Van Krimpen for Joh. Enschedé en Zonen. The illustrations are by Victor A. Seward. Mallette Dean engraved on wood the pressmark which appears on the final page, and he also engraved the decoration of the hand, which is based on a fifteenth-century woodcut.
